PHP 你能从字符串中转换 unicode 吗

PHP can you convert unicode from within a string

我有一个 php 字符串,其中包含以下内容

$string="Br\xFCtal"

是否可以将 \xFC 部分转换为正确的特殊字符?

我知道这行得通

$string="\xFC";
echo utf8_encode($string);

但我不知道是否可以将它作为字符串的一部分与其他字符一起完成。

谢谢

如果编码字符串是JSON字符串中的文字编码,您可以将'\x'替换为unicode格式'\u00'。

$string = '"Br\xFCtal"';
echo json_decode(str_replace('\x', '\u00', $string));

输出:

Brütal